Protecting Yourself from Retaliation in Fountain Valley, California

If you've faced unfair treatment or alerted authorities to a violation in Fountain Valley, California, it's vital to be aware of your rights and safeguard yourself from likely retaliation. Businesses in Fountain Valley cannot retaliate against individuals who assert their legal rights, such as filing a claim with the Department of Fair Employment and Housing (DFEH) or participating in a case. This encompasses actions like transfer, reduced pay, criticism, or even job loss. Preserving all occurrences and conversations is essential as documentation should a retaliatory action arise. Common Signs of Job Retaliation in FV

Experiencing adverse action after reporting a concern at your workplace in Fountain Valley? Quite a few clues suggest you might be facing retaliation. These can include shifts in your tasks, unexpected reduction in salary , being excluded from important meetings , receiving critical performance assessments that are unjustified, an abrupt move to a inferior role , or even being dismissed. Additionally , a clear modification in the behavior of your supervisors – such as heightened oversight or being treated unequally – may be an important warning sign . If you think you're being retaliated against, it's important to document everything and consider obtaining representation from an skilled employment law lawyer in Fountain Valley.
